Cricket: Free Trip On Offer For Groundsmen

A free trip to Headingley beckons for members of the Lincolnshire Cricket Groundsmen’s Association. The association is providing free transport from Lincoln to the Yorkshire stadium on Monday (March 27) to meet award-winning head groundsman Andy Foggerty and to learn about his pre-season preparations. Increasing Awareness

In a statement last week, the Amenity Sector welcomed the ECHA’s committee for risk assessment statement that glyphosate is not a carcinogen, mutagen or toxic. Queensbury GC Facing £10,000 Bill To Repair Damage

“BRAINLESS idiots” on quad bikes have left a golf club facing a bill of up to £10,000 after badly damaging two greens. Queensbury Golf Club was targeted by three people on quad bikes on Saturday. Warrington GC Strikes It Lucky With Bailoy

When Warrington Golf Club’s course was struck by lightning the voltage burnt out its 30-year-old irrigation controller and the club found itself in the market for a new system, which is where Bailoy stepped in.
